Understanding the Mechanics of Event-Based Trading
At the heart of platforms like kalshi lies the principle of incentivized prediction. Users don’t directly bet on an event's outcome; instead, they buy and sell contracts that represent the probability of that outcome occurring. The price of a contract fluctuates based on supply and demand, driven by the collective beliefs of traders. If a trader believes an event is more likely to happen than the market consensus suggests, they will buy contracts, driving the price up. Conversely, if they believe an event is unlikely, they’ll sell contracts, pushing the price down. This dynamic price discovery mechanism provides a fascinating insight into the wisdom of the crowd. This creates a fluid market where even seemingly improbable events have a corresponding, albeit likely low, contract price.
Trading on these platforms is distinct from traditional gambling. It’s not simply about luck, but about analyzing information, assessing probabilities, and making informed decisions. Successful traders often leverage data analysis, research, and a deep understanding of the event in question. Moreover, the regulated nature of platforms like kalshi ensures a degree of transparency and fairness that is often lacking in unregulated betting markets. Regulation also provides a framework for dispute resolution and protects traders from potential manipulation. The resulting system encourages a more strategic and analytical approach to predicting and profiting from future events.
The Role of Market Liquidity
A crucial factor influencing the effectiveness of event-based trading is market liquidity – the ease with which contracts can be bought and sold without significantly affecting their price. High liquidity ensures that traders can enter and exit positions quickly, minimizing the risk of slippage (the difference between the expected price and the actual price). Factors contributing to liquidity include the number of active traders, the volume of contracts traded, and the spread between the buying and selling prices. Platforms actively work to attract and retain traders to enhance liquidity, as a liquid market is essential for accurate price discovery and efficient trading. Without adequate liquidity, the market can be volatile and prone to manipulation, diminishing its predictive power.
Low liquidity can also create arbitrage opportunities, where traders exploit price discrepancies across different markets or platforms. However, these opportunities are often short-lived and require sophisticated trading strategies. Ultimately, a well-functioning event-based trading market relies on a critical mass of informed and engaged participants who contribute to a dynamic and efficient price discovery process. This fosters a more reliable reflection of collective beliefs and improves the accuracy of forecasts.

The Regulatory Landscape of Prediction Markets
Unlike many traditional financial markets, the regulatory environment surrounding event-based trading has been somewhat ambiguous for years. However, platforms like kalshi have pioneered a path toward greater clarity and legitimacy by proactively engaging with regulators. The Commodity Futures Trading Commission (CFTC) in the United States has granted kalshi a designated contract market (DCM) license, allowing it to offer regulated contracts on a range of events. This designation subjects the platform to strict oversight, including reporting requirements, anti-manipulation measures, and customer protection protocols. The need for clear regulation is critical to fostering trust and attracting institutional investment.
The pursuit of regulatory approval wasn’t without its challenges, as existing legal frameworks were not always well-suited to these novel trading mechanisms. However, kalshi’s success in obtaining a DCM license has set a precedent for other platforms seeking to operate within a regulated framework. This has the potential to unlock significant growth and innovation in the event-based trading space, as it provides investors with a greater degree of confidence and security. Without such regulatory clarity, the industry risks being hampered by legal uncertainties and limited participation.

Applications Beyond Financial Gain
While the potential for profit is a primary driver for many participants, the applications of event-based trading extend far beyond mere financial gain. These markets can serve as an incredibly valuable source of real-time information and insights for a wide range of stakeholders. For example, the aggregated predictions of traders can provide a more accurate assessment of election outcomes than traditional polling methods. Similarly, forecasting the spread of diseases or the impact of natural disasters can inform public health responses and disaster preparedness efforts. The collective intelligence embedded within these markets represents a powerful tool for understanding and anticipating complex events.
Businesses can also leverage event-based trading to gauge market sentiment, assess the potential success of new products, or forecast demand for their offerings. By analyzing the prices of contracts related to their industry, companies can gain valuable competitive intelligence and make more informed strategic decisions. This proactive approach to forecasting allows businesses to adapt quickly to changing market conditions and capitalize on emerging opportunities. The potential for predictive analytics within these markets is substantial and largely untapped.
The Role in Corporate Decision-Making
Imagine a scenario where a company is considering launching a new product. Instead of relying solely on traditional market research, they could monitor the trading activity on a kalshi-like platform for contracts related to the product’s potential success. If contracts predicting a successful launch are trading at a high price, it suggests strong market confidence, supporting the decision to proceed. Conversely, if the contracts are trading low, it might indicate skepticism and prompt the company to reassess its strategy. This provides a dynamic and data-driven feedback loop, integrating market sentiment into the decision-making process.
Furthermore, companies can use these markets to hedge risks associated with uncertain events. For example, a company dependent on a specific commodity could trade contracts related to the commodity’s price fluctuations, mitigating the potential impact of adverse price movements. This risk management application is particularly valuable in volatile and unpredictable environments. The integration of these platforms into corporate planning offers a significant advantage in navigating complex and uncertain landscapes.

Challenges and Future Directions
Despite the burgeoning potential of event-based trading, several challenges remain. One key hurdle is public awareness and education. Many people are unfamiliar with the concept and may perceive it as simply another form of gambling. Addressing this misconception requires clear and accessible communication about the benefits and intricacies of these markets. Another challenge is ensuring the continued integrity and security of the platforms, protecting them from manipulation and cyberattacks. Robust security measures and vigilant monitoring are essential to maintaining trust and fostering long-term growth. Addressing these challenges will unlock widespread adoption.
Looking ahead, the future of event-based trading is likely to be shaped by several key trends. We can expect to see a wider range of events being offered for trading, including more niche and specialized markets. The integration of artificial intelligence and machine learning algorithms could also play a significant role, enabling more sophisticated trading strategies and enhancing price discovery. Furthermore, the exploration of decentralized and blockchain-based platforms could offer greater transparency and security. These advancements promise to further refine the dynamics of predictive markets.
